The Kalmar Industries DTS, Driver Training System, offers three different machines: Reach stacker, Top lift and the Empty container handler. Step-by-step you will learn how to operate a Kalmar Industries container handling machine, in a safe and efficient manner. Read more about why here.
Training program
The training program starts with basic exercises, step-by-step the severity increases
, to prepare the operator for real-life. The training program is developed in cooperation with Kalmar Industries and Port of Gothenburg. The simulator is available for three Kalmar industries machines: Reachstacker, Toplift and the Empty container handler.
While training, the operator receives head-up displayed instruction, so that the instructor do not have to be present at all time. During all training, the simulation software gather data, later presented in an evaluation report. Data such as fuel consumption, how the operator handled the controls and productivity can be viewed and support the evaluation of the operator.
The training is focused in learning how to maneuver and operate the vehicle in a safe and efficient manner. Of course the training program includes important safety precautions such as usage of the turn signal and how high the operator maneuvers the container.
Hardware setup

Sitting in a Kalmar Industries DTS, means sitting in a real Kalmar Industries cabin. All levers, controls are the very same as in the real one. In front of you, the simulation is visualized on a large back projected screen.
You can also combine the different Kalmar training simulators using the same hardware. Since some Kalmar vehicle has different controls, the control box is easily replaceable on the simulator since it has quick couplings, enabling the possibility to use levers instead of joystick.
